PHH Corporation
PHH Corporation is a prominent American financial services corporation. Historically, PHH Corporation has been engaged in providing mortgage services, fleet management services, and other related financial services. The company's operations have significantly influenced the mortgage and fleet management sectors, making it a subject of interest for stakeholders in the financial and automotive industries.
History
PHH Corporation was established in the mid-20th century, initially focusing on the mortgage lending and fleet management business. Over the years, the company expanded its services, adapting to the changing dynamics of the financial services industry. Its growth can be attributed to strategic acquisitions, diversification of services, and an emphasis on technology-driven solutions.
Mortgage Services
The mortgage services division of PHH Corporation has been a key player in the United States mortgage industry. The company has provided a wide range of mortgage solutions to its clients, including mortgage origination, servicing, and processing. PHH Mortgage, a subsidiary of PHH Corporation, has been recognized for its contributions to making homeownership accessible to a broader segment of the American population.
Fleet Management Services
PHH Corporation's fleet management services have catered to corporate clients, offering comprehensive solutions for managing vehicle fleets. These services include vehicle financing, maintenance, tracking, and reporting. The company's innovative approach to fleet management has helped businesses optimize their operations and reduce costs associated with vehicle management.
